DL10 7LD maps, stats, and open data

DL10 7LD lies on High Street in Catterick, Richmond. DL10 7LD is located in the Catterick Village & Brompton-on-Swale electoral ward, within the unitary authority of North Yorkshire and the English Parliamentary constituency of Richmond (Yorks). The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Humber and North Yorkshire ICB - 42D and the police force is North Yorkshire.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
